ShapeWorks is open-source software for statistical shape modeling and analysis. It enables researchers to build statistical models from ensembles of shapes, then analyze those models and simulate new shapes. ShapeWorks has applications in medical imaging, biology, anatomy education, and other fields that use 3D imaging data.

Sculpt+ is a 3D modeling program for creating high-poly digital sculpture and models. It is optimized for tablets, has multi-touch support, and offers fluid, natural strokes to sculpt, paint and texture models. The interface is intuitive and designed for touch input.
